Screen Translator:跨越语言壁垒的智能屏幕翻译解决方案
【免费下载链接】ScreenTranslatorScreen capture, OCR and translation tool.项目地址: https://gitcode.com/gh_mirrors/sc/ScreenTranslator
在全球化信息时代,语言障碍已成为获取知识和沟通交流的主要挑战。Screen Translator作为一款集屏幕捕获、文字识别和智能翻译于一体的开源工具,为用户提供无缝的跨语言体验,让外语内容触手可及。
多场景应用:让翻译无处不在
学术研究场景:当你在阅读外文学术论文时,遇到专业术语或复杂句式,只需框选相应区域,瞬间获得准确翻译,保持阅读连贯性。📚
商务办公场景:处理多语言邮件、国际文档时,快速理解核心内容,提升工作效率。💼
日常生活场景:从游戏界面翻译到影视字幕理解,Screen Translator让语言不再成为娱乐障碍。🎮
核心技术模块解析
智能捕获系统:位于src/capture/目录下的捕获模块,支持精准区域选择和实时预览功能,确保文字提取的准确性。
OCR识别引擎:基于Tesseract的识别系统(src/ocr/),支持超过100种语言,通过src/ocr/tesseract.cpp实现多语言文字识别能力。
翻译服务集成:在translators/目录下集成了Google、Bing、DeepL等主流翻译引擎,用户可根据需求灵活选择。
Screen Translator智能翻译界面展示多语言识别能力
个性化配置:打造专属翻译助手
Screen Translator提供多种主题配色方案,用户可根据个人喜好选择不同颜色的界面图标:
蓝色主题图标代表稳定可靠的翻译服务
绿色主题图标象征流畅高效的操作体验
快速上手指南
获取项目代码:
git clone https://gitcode.com/gh_mirrors/sc/ScreenTranslator首次启动时,系统会引导用户完成基础配置:
- 下载OCR语言包,支持目标语言识别
- 配置常用翻译引擎和API密钥
- 设置个性化快捷键和界面主题
进阶使用技巧
批量图片翻译:通过"加载图片"功能,一次性处理多张本地图片中的文字内容,特别适合处理扫描版文献和文档资料。
自定义翻译服务:开发者可通过修改translators/目录下的脚本文件,集成私有翻译API,满足企业级应用需求。
实用建议与最佳实践
- 确保网络连接,首次使用可下载完整语言包
- 高分辨率屏幕建议调整OCR识别精度参数
- 复杂背景文字可手动调整选区范围优化识别效果
Screen Translator作为一款稳定可靠的开源工具,持续为用户提供高效的跨语言解决方案。无论是学术研究、商务办公还是日常娱乐,都能成为您打破语言壁垒的得力助手。🚀
【免费下载链接】ScreenTranslatorScreen capture, OCR and translation tool.项目地址: https://gitcode.com/gh_mirrors/sc/ScreenTranslator
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考